Demon Slayer: Kimetsu no Yaiba: "Hashira Training Arc" Episode 6 "The Strongest Demon Slaying Corps" Cut Released Stone Hashira Himejima's rigorous training begins

An advance cut of the sixth episode of the new TV anime "Hashira Training Arc" of the anime "Demon Slayer: Kimetsu no Yaiba," based on the popular manga by Koyoharu Gotouge, titled "The Strongest Demon Slaying Corps," has been released. It shows the Stone Hashira, Gyomei Himejima, praying with his hands together.

After overcoming the training of the Serpent Hashira, Obanai Iguro, and the Wind Hashira, Sanemi Shinazugawa, Tanjiro Kamado heads to Himejima's training grounds, which are said to be located deep in the mountains, together with Zenitsu Agatsuma. After a long-awaited reunion with Inosuke Hashibira and Murata, who had already started training, Himejima's rigorous training begins.

The story of "Demon Slayer: Kimetsu no Yaiba" is about Tanjiro Kamado, whose family was killed by demons, joining Demon Slaying Corps to turn his sister Nezuko, who has turned into a demon, back into a human. The original manga was serialized in "Weekly Shonen Jump" (Shueisha) from 2016 to 2020. The "Hashira Training Arc" depicts the "Hashira Training" by Demon Slaying Corps' strongest swordsmen, the Hashiras, in preparation for the battle against Muzan Kibutsuji, the progenitor of demons.
